What is a CPA in finance and accounting?

A CPA, or Certified Public Accountant, is a licensed accounting professional who has met specific education and experience requirements and passed the CPA exam. In finance and accounting, CPAs are trusted to provide services such as auditing, tax preparation, financial analysis, and consulting for individuals, businesses, and organizations. Their expertise ensures compliance with financial regulations and accurate financial reporting. Many organizations require or prefer CPAs for critical financial roles due to the rigorous standards and ethical guidelines they uphold.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a CPA in finance and accounting?

To thrive as a CPA in Finance and Accounting, you need a solid understanding of accounting principles, financial reporting, audit practices, and a Certified Public Accountant (CPA) license. Familiarity with accounting software like QuickBooks, SAP, or Oracle, and proficiency in Microsoft Excel are typically required. Strong analytical thinking, attention to detail, and effective communication skills help professionals interpret data and convey insights clearly. These qualifications are crucial for ensuring regulatory compliance, accurate financial management, and informed business decisions.

What are some common challenges CPAs face when managing multiple clients' financial records and deadlines?

CPAs in finance and accounting often juggle multiple clients or projects simultaneously, each with their own deadlines and reporting requirements. This can create challenges in prioritizing tasks, ensuring accuracy across diverse financial statements, and staying updated with regulatory changes. Effective time management, strong organizational skills, and the use of accounting software are essential to handle these demands. Many CPAs also collaborate closely with other team members, such as auditors or tax specialists, to ensure comprehensive service and compliance.

What is the difference between Cpa Finance Accounting vs Bookkeeper?

AspectCpa Finance AccountingBookkeeper
CredentialsCPA certification, finance/accounting degreeNo formal certification required
Work EnvironmentCorporate, public accounting firms, finance departmentsSmall businesses, accounting firms, freelance
ResponsibilitiesFinancial analysis, reporting, compliance, auditsRecording transactions, maintaining ledgers, invoicing

CPA Finance Accounting professionals typically hold certifications and handle complex financial tasks, including audits and compliance. Bookkeepers focus on recording daily transactions and maintaining accurate ledgers. While both roles are essential for financial management, CPAs have a broader scope and higher qualifications compared to bookkeepers.

Job description

Munich Airport NJ LLC is an US-based subsidiary of the German Airport Operator Munich Airport. Munich Airport NJ LLC is responsible for the maintenance and concession management at the existing Terminal A at Newark Liberty International Airport (EWR), and will be responsible for the operations, maintenance and concession management of the recently opened New Terminal A at EWR!  We are looking for a Certified Public Accountant (CPA)!
Position Overview
We are seeking an experienced Certified Public Accountant (CPA) to join our finance team. This role is responsible for managing critical accounting functions including month-end closing, financial statement preparation, and balance sheet reconciliation. The successful candidate will play a key role during our transition to NetSuite and bring expertise from previous CPA firm experience. Given the lean structure of the finance team, the role also carries secondary involvement in budgeting and forecasting.
This is a hybrid role, with expectations that the employee will be onsite for a minimum of three days per week with the possibility of up to two days working remotely as agreed with their manager.  The position will report to the Director of Finance and sit within the office space of Newark Liberty International Airport Terminal A.
Qualifications
Required
  • CPA License (current, in good standing)
  • 4–8 years of experience in public accounting or CPA firm environment and if also in private companies is a bonus.
  • Industry experience in one or more of the following:
    • Service industry
    • Rental/leasing operations
    • Retail
  • Hands-on experience with a mid-market ERP; NetSuite experience strongly preferred.
  • Working knowledge of SAP Business By Design (current system), or the ability to become productive in it quickly during the migration period
  • Strong knowledge of GAAP and financial reporting standards
  • Proven experience with month-end close and financial statement preparation
Desired
  • Prior experience with accounting systems implementations or ERP migrations
  • Overseeing AR and AP reconciliations and dunning.
  • IFRS experience or exposure to intercompany transactions
  • Familiarity with consolidation principles (if applicable to role)
  • Experience managing multiple GL accounts or cost centers.
  • Experience building or maintaining an integrated financial model (P&L, balance sheet, cash flow) for budgeting and forecasting purposes.

Core Responsibilities
Month-End & Period-End Close
  • Execute and oversee month-end close process.
  • Prepare and review all period-end adjusting journal entries.
  • Reconcile balance sheet accounts to support schedules.
  • Ensure timeliness and accuracy of close deliverables.
Financial Statements & Reporting
  • Prepare and review draft financial statements (P&L, balance sheet, cash flow)
  • Perform analytical review and variance analysis month-over-month.
  • Identify and document material or unusual transactions.
  • Support external audit inquiries and audit workpaper preparation.
Account Reconciliation
  • Perform detailed balance sheet account reconciliations.
  • Investigate and resolve reconciling items.
  • Coordinate with operational teams to resolve timing differences.
  • Document reconciliation methodology and control points.
Cash Flow Management
  • Monitor and forecast cash position.
  • Track payables and receivables aging.
  • Support working capital analysis.
  • Coordinate with treasury on payment schedules.
Budgeting & Forecasting (Secondary)
  • Support the annual budget and periodic reforecast process.
  • Help maintain the integrated financial model linking P&L, balance sheet, and cash flow.
  • Assist with budget-versus-actual reporting and variance commentary.
Systems & Process
  • Maintain proficiency in SAP Business By Design for day-to-day transactions and reporting through cutover.
  • Participate actively in NetSuite migration project (testing, training, cutover)
  • Identify process improvements and automation opportunities.
  • Support month-end close process optimization.
Other Duties
  • Provide ad-hoc financial analysis as requested.
  • Support compliance and tax activities.
  • Maintain the internal control system (ICS) matrix, including control documentation, testing evidence, and remediation follow-up.
  • Contribute to the further development of finance processes and the underlying control framework.
  • Assist other team members with accounting matters as needed.

Knowledge & Competencies
  • Technical Accounting: Month-end close, consolidation principles, GAAP application, internal controls, and process documentation
  • Systems: NetSuite (preferred), SAP Business By Design (current system), Excel (advanced)
  • Soft Skills: Attention to detail, communication, time management, ability to prioritize.
  • Problem-Solving: Analytical and investigative skills; comfort with ambiguity
  • Collaboration: Cross-functional teamwork and stakeholder communication
